This post compares Selma, California to Oakdale,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Selma (city) | Oakdale (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 24,537 | 22,256 |
Income (median) | $35,716 | $46,834 |
Home Value (median) | $171,200 | $263,800 |
White | 78% | 87% |
Black | 0% | 1% |
Asian | 4% | 1% |
With Kids | 54% | 41% |
Age (median) | 30 | 35 |
Rentals | 41% | 41% |
